Inactivation of human T-lymphotropic virus type III/lymphadenopathy-associated virus by formaldehyde-based reagents

Neutral buffered Formalin, a fixative used in most pathology laboratories, was found to inactivate human T-lymphotropic virus type III/lymphadenopathy-associated virus. Preparations containing this virus with infectivity titers of > 10/sup 5/ were treated with 1% or greater neutral buffered Formalin; after treatment, virus was undetectable (titer, <10/sup 1/). In addition, when infected phytohemagglutinin-stimulated lymphocytes were treated with paraformaldehyde, transmission of the virus to other such lymphocytes was eliminated. 4 references, 2 tables.
